Primary industry from which the borrower earns the major share of revenue. It supports benchmarking, policy classification, sector risk assessment, and reporting.
Main Industry identifies the borrower’s dominant business sector when multiple activities exist. In MSME underwriting, a borrower may manufacture one product, trade another, and provide related services, but the lender needs to know which activity drives most revenue and risk. For example, a firm registered for general trading may actually earn most income from construction material supply. Main industry affects margin benchmarks, working-capital cycle, seasonality, policy restrictions, and sector outlook. This field matters because wrong industry tagging can lead to wrong comparisons and risk treatment. The common caution is to classify based on actual sales contribution and business model, supported by GST data, invoices, financial statements, and borrower discussion.
